Kapanlagi.com - The film THE BELL: CALL TO DIE tells the story of a terror from a headless ghost in red named Panebok, who is unleashed after a group of content creators steals its sacred bell. This film, based on a folklore tale from Belitung, successfully held its Gala Premiere on Monday (27/4) last week. With a red theme, the stars and invited guests, including 30 members of Movieverse, filled Epicentrum XXI, which had a horror atmosphere.

The presence of actors such as Shaloom Razade, Ratu Sofya, Bhisma Mulia, and many more made the event even more festive. During the Red Carpet moment, the cast could meet and greet the audience directly, before finally entering the studio for a group viewing.

The premiere event of the film THE BELL: CALL TO DIE also felt more special with a movietalk session held after the group viewing. This activity ended with a group photo. Not to forget the high enthusiasm of the Movieverse members leaving comments for the film that will officially premiere on May 7th.

1. Review from Movieverse

Tommy: The story is good, carrying local myth wrapped in an interesting and unexpected plot twist. Suitable for those looking for light horror entertainment with a tense atmosphere without having to think too deeply.

Ridu: The plot moves back and forth. But it's okay. Tense and shocking, the jump scare scenes are effective. When the ghost Panebok appears and during the review of the events in the camera during the tragedy, it really gives you chills.

Putra: The film is really good, tense and filled with many mysteries of the supernatural. Don't forget to watch the movie in theaters on May 7th.

Deska: From the beginning, this film successfully builds a chilling atmosphere. The use of sound, especially the sound of the bell which becomes a main element, is quite effective in creating tension. There are several moments that truly give you chills, especially if you watch it in a quiet atmosphere. Visually, the dark lighting and cold color tone also help strengthen the horror ambiance.

Rahma: The film is also good, raising an urban legend from Bangka Belitung. I just learned about the entity named "Panebok". The most memorable part is the "bell"; every sound gives a scare. A sacred bell. It's worth watching if you want to know the urban legend of the Belitung area.
